A Heroic Crossover
From October 25, your favorite Minecraft Dungeons heroes are coming to Minecraft in a free skin pack! For the first time, you can tame an allay as Adrienne, fight the Ender Dragon as Hex, venture into the Nether as Valorie, take on the deep dark as Hal, and more!
Featuring 13 skins this skin pack, downloadable from Minecraft Marketplace, marks the first character crossover between Minecraft Dungeons and Minecraft.
